Subject: Meridian Plus tier — heads up

Team, we're launching the Meridian Plus subscription tier next quarter. Pricing sits between Core and Enterprise. Target: mid-size accounts stalled on upgrades. Collateral lands Monday; training Thursday. Do not pitch externally until launch. Questions to me directly. The confidential positioning plan is set out immediately below.

board note of kadug-tawig: Only 5 of the 100 pilot accounts renewed Oliath, so a churn review is set for April 15.

CI note for security review: the Skylark ticket-pricing experiment gates price variants behind a signed config fetched at build time. We verified the signature check cannot be bypassed by the staging flag, and variant assignment logs exclude customer attributes. Rollback restores the flat-rate table within one deploy. The reviewed artifact can be confirmed against the build token below.

session token of kahag-bawip = htk6_729d08

PickPath runs in three environments: dev, staging, and prod. Dev points at the synthetic warehouse layout for Kestrel Logistics' test floor; staging mirrors the live Brampton Hollow facility with a nightly snapshot; prod serves real pick-lists to handheld scanners. Route recalculation jobs run every four minutes in prod and hourly elsewhere. If the optimizer falls behind, pickers fall back to aisle-order lists automatically, so a stale cache is annoying but not urgent. The current prod configuration values are as follows.

settings of fahag-haduf:
[ulaox]
port = 8443
region = south-2
host = ulaox.lumiccorp.internal
timeout_ms = 500
retries = 8